Transaction d6ccc3789e714ecb33d497787ba1fa33a8105afebd70777024e8b4c7700d3eaa
1 Input
1 Output
-
d6ccc3789e714ecb33d497787ba1fa33a8105afebd70777024e8b4c7700d3eaa:0
- value
- 1884615
- script pubkey
- OP_0 OP_PUSHBYTES_20 70af9bde1d4dcd777721305f8c9aa384d803d0da
- address
- bc1qwzhehhsafhxhwaepxp0cex4rsnvq85x66ewmtm